I am a 61 year old male with a history of asthma, prediabetes, and heart disease, triple vaccinated. I began this drug on the first day I tested positive for COVID. That would be 2 days after my first symptoms started. By day 2 on the medication, my symptoms began to lessen. The heaviness in breathing and tightness in my lungs gave way to just a sore throat, and finally to little more than post nasal drip. The side effects I experienced was a nasty taste in my mouth...closest to the feeling of stomach acid/regurgitation in my mouth. This was most pronounced on the first couple of days taking the meds. It did not happen on swallowing the pills but happened about 10 to 20 minutes after taking the pills and stayed with me over the course of several hours. For this reason, I began to make sure to eat BEFORE taking the pills, as I found the nasty taste in my mouth would have subsided by then and I could enjoy my meal. The times I took the pill before dinner (because it was time to take the pill and dinner was later, I found that it ruined eating. I would take the medication all over again, as I am sure given my symptoms the first couple of days, I was headed to a real rough time with COVID-10. Like many, I am 2x Pfizer vax in 4/21 and 1x boosted Pfizer 10/21. Positive for Covid Delta 9/21 resulted in non-hospitalized Pneumonia. Considered hi-risk, I am T1d for 43 yrs.. Tested COVID positive on Wed, symptoms were <12hrs duration with fever, dry cough, general malaise and fatigue. My physician immediately began Paxlovid Wed. evening, same day as positive test. The metallic, bile taste began within 3hrs after dose #1, and continues with each dose, same degree of intensity. HORRIBLE! but cough drops help. Now after dose #4, I feel 100% improved, using no other medications. Effect on blood glucose has been minimal, but seeing a slight spike. After developing pneumonia with my first bout, I would highly recommend Paxlovid if you have the option. Read More Read Less

Traveled to Australia. Tested negative four times before and during the trip. Fever started 24 hours after return (Sunday). Self Rapid Antigen Test positive that day. Initial symptoms were fever and dry cough. Progresses to very sore throat and very wet, almost continuous cough and a lot of phlegm / mucus production by Monday afternoon. Met with Doctor over Zoom on first available appointment on Tuesday specifically to get Paxlovid. First dose Tuesday afternoon. Noticeable improvement in 24 hours. By 36 hour on Paxlovid, cough was way down, sore throat abated. Finally slept on Wednesday night. Slight metallic taste was only side effect, but tolerable. I was vaccinated and 2x boosted and tested positive for Covid. Only symptoms at the time were difficulty breathing, fatigue, and dry cough. Dr prescribed Paxlovid perhaps because I was having these symptoms in spite of 3x vaccinated, plus am 61. I have had 4 days worth of meds and at least on the plus side I can take a good deep breath and cough is gone. However much as everyone else noted, mouth feels like I swallowed sheet metal. Hard to take with food as everyone recommends as nothing tastes good. Also as days progressed nausea getting much worse. Took med last night after having chicken soup and some sherbet and was the WORST - could not sleep due to upset stomach. Afraid to get up as I thought I would pass out or puke or both. Also get what feels like hot flashes and have no fever. Should also mention that I had to stop Trazodone because of med which meant withdrawal symptoms of __terrible__ headaches at night too. Sense of smell not affected but that makes nausea worse. Did not take yet this morning and told Dr I wanted to stop but after reading your comments I will try your suggestions and take it with lunch during the day and at least get one dose in.
